A fan threw an object at Harry Styles’ face during his concert in Vienna on Saturday, making him the latest victim of this disturbing trend.

Another fan captured the very moment the unidentified object struck the star near his left eye, and posted the video to Twitter. The video shows Styles wincing in pain, and clutching his face with both hands. He seemingly let out a shout from the force of the impact. Styles continued to walk a short distance across the stage with his head down, in obvious pain, before the video cut.

Fans previously pummeled Styles with Skittles during a show in Nov. 2022, according to GQ.

This is just one of many incidents in recent weeks demonstrates a troubling trend in which fans hurl objects at stars performing live.

A concertgoer hit Bebe Rexha in the face with a cell phone that was thrown at her while she performed in New York City, and required four stitches to close the wound above her eye. The perpetrator in this case was arrested.  Not long after that alarming moment, someone from the crowd in Boise, Idaho, threw a bracelet at Kelsea Ballerini, which also hit her in the face.

A sex toy was tossed at Lil Nas X during his show in Stockholm in July, and just prior to Styles’ incident, a fan threw a cell phone right at Drake during a live performance in Chicago. In light of this string of thrown objects, Adele took the stage and cautioned fans this type of behavior wouldn’t be tolerated at her shows.
